BOB GIBSON is a baseball Hall of Famer who played seventeen seasons for the St. Louis Cardinals. During that time he won two Cy Young Awards and pitched for two World Series champs. Along with coauthor Lonnie Wheeler, he is also the author of Stranger to the Game: The Autobiography of Bob Gibson and Sixty Feet, Six Inches, which was written with Reggie Jackson. LONNIE WHEELER has written numerous baseball books and collaborated with baseball greats from Bob Gibson and Hank Aaron to Reggie Jackson and Mike Piazza. See less
